Output df734ed66de230983a0e5967e8bb55f488b75d6987bbcec30e338da54271322f:5

value
608328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 253d1a565d1f9fc34c71a0feb877526b867012a5 OP_EQUAL
address
355v89Jmy7UCTcwJHKWsxmSkpoGkt1h1pZ
transaction
df734ed66de230983a0e5967e8bb55f488b75d6987bbcec30e338da54271322f
spent
true